Welcome to the first ever "The Epic Podcast Showdown" in our Mahabharat Katha forum!

Brace yourselves for an exhilarating competition that merges the timeless stories of the Mahabharat with the creativity of its admirers.

This contest will take you through four electrifying rounds where your imagination and storytelling skills will shine. Each round will focus on unique themes inspired by the Mahabharat, testing your wit, depth of knowledge, and flair for narration.

The entries in each round will be judged and open for voting, without revealing the participants' names, so as to make the contest fair for all and to ensure unbiased voting.

And there will be no eliminations, so all participants can participate in all the four rounds, although their scores will be combined to determine the final winner.

For this first round, the spotlight is on the relationships that define the Mahabharat. From the steadfast bond between Krishna and Arjuna to the intense rivalry between Karna and Arjuna, these connections played a pivotal role in shaping the epic.

Participants are required to:

  • Submit a maximum 10 minute podcast narrating a story from the Mahabharat centered on either friendship or rivalry between any characters from our epic.
  • The tone can be serious, dramatic, or even humorous – it’s up to you!
  • Ensure your podcast entry includes a brief introduction, the narrative, and a conclusion.

The deadline for submission is December 10, 2024, 11:59 PM IST.

Send your entries via PM to Quantum-Dot with the subject title"MBK_The Epic Podcast Showdown R1 Entry".

Image

1. All submissions must be your own original work. Plagiarism will lead to disqualification.

2. You have to record/upload your podcast audio entry in Vocaroo which is an online voice recorder. You don't need to download any app or create an account. Just go over and start recording.

3. You can use any background music for your entry, but it's not mandatory. Ensure that your voice is clear and audible.

4. Your entry must fit the 10 minute time limit, exceeding which your entry will be disqualified.

5. You can only submit one entry for each round.

Late entries will not be accepted, so plan accordingly. Let your creativity flow and craft a tale that resonates with the timeless essence of the Mahabharat. Good luck, and may the best storyteller win!
